Agnes Jane Gilmour 1883–1942 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1883

Birth Location: New Luce, Wigtownshire, Scotland

Death Date: 24 May 1942

Death Location: Scotland

Father: Andrew Gilmour

Mother: Maggie Gilmour

Spouse(s): John Johnstone

Children(s): Robert Johnstone, Agnes Johnstone

In 1883, Agnes Jane Gilmour entered the world in New Luce, Wigtownshire, Scotland, born to Andrew Gilmour And Maggie Gilmour. In 1891, Agnes Jane Gilmour resided in Kirkcolm, Wigtownshire, Scotland. In 1901, Agnes Jane Gilmour resided in Stoneykirk, Wigtownshire, Scotland. Agnes Jane Gilmour married John Johnstone, and had children including Agnes Gilmour Johnstone, Robert Johnstone. Agnes Jane Gilmour passed away in 1942 in Scotland.
